Still having issues booting from NVME drive. It usually happens after a power failure. Then it will boot to a Initramfs screen and if I am lucky, i can power down the device with the button without disconnecting power, then hit the power button and it will boot perfectly. Sometimes it takes multiples tries to get it to boot. I know the problem is it can not see the nvme, but I do not know why sometimes it works perfectly. |
